General biographical information

Marina Stepnova

Marina Stepnova was born in the Tula region in the city of Efremov on September 2, 1971. The maiden name of the writer is Rovner. Her father was a soldier and her mother was a doctor. When the girl was 10 years old, her family moved to Chisinau, the capital of Moldova , where in 1988 she graduated from 56th high school and entered Chisinau State University. The first three years, Marina studied there at the Faculty of Philology, and then transferred to the Gorky Moscow Literary Institute to study as a translator. In 1994, the future writer received a master's degree at the institute and a diploma with honors. After that, Marina went to graduate school, where she studied in depth the work of A.P. Sumarokov. For more than 10 years, Marina Lvovna worked as an editor of various glossy magazines, for example, The Bodyguard. Since 1997, she became the editor of the popular men's magazine XXL.

Marina Lvovna is fluent in two languages ​​besides Russian: Romanian and English. Currently lives in Moscow. The first husband of Marina Rovner was Arseny Konetsky (also a writer), whom she met in her student years at the Literary Institute. The writer even printed some of her first works under the name Konetskaya. Subsequently, Marina Lvovna remarried and took the name of her new husband, becoming Marina Stepnova.

Creative activity of the author

In Stepnova’s translation work, one can distinguish the translation of the popular play “Nameless Star” by the Romanian author Mihai Sebastian, who perfectly conveyed the author’s idea without distorting the original originality of the text.

The writer began to publish her personal prose since 2000. For several years she was published in such magazines as The Banner, The Star, The New World. Her first major novel “The Surgeon”, which appeared in 2005, made a splash, critics even compared it with the famous novel by P. Suskind “Perfumer”. The Surgeon deservedly won the National Bestseller Prize. In 2011, another profound novel was born with a truly exciting storyline - “Women of Lazarus”, which received the third Big Book award and also entered the short list of the National Bestseller. Besides, Stepnova wrote the novel “Godless Lane”, the story “Somewhere Near Grosseto” and many others.

The first novel "The Surgeon"

As already mentioned, Marina Stepnova gained fame as a modern Russian writer thanks to the novel The Surgeon. According to the plot of the book, the fate of the plastic surgeon Khripunov unexpectedly intertwines with the life of the founder of the Assassin sect, Hassan ibn Sabbah. This novel topped the book sales ratings.

The novel "Women of Lazarus"

The next bestseller of the author (“Women of Lazarus”) finally convinced readers that the literary success of Marina Lvovna was not accidental. The plot of the novel, according to the plan, which was Marina Stepnova - a biography of the brilliant scientist Lindt Lazarus. The reader learns the exciting story of his love, empathizes with his losses and watches the development of his genius. On the pages of this book, such familiar concepts as home, family, happiness and love take on an unexpected and completely new meaning. It is not surprising that “Women of Lazarus” is a novel that has become the book of the month and set a real sales record in the large bookstore “Moscow”.

The novel "Godless Lane"

The main character of the third novel, which Marina Stepnova pleased her fans, was the doctor Ivan Ogarev. From childhood, this man tried to live against the will of his parents and generally accepted opinion. The script given by someone and once - school-army-work, did not suit him. However, over time, Ivan nevertheless accepted the conditions under which a "normal" adult should live. He graduated from medical school, got married and began working in a private clinic. However, unexpectedly, Ogarev’s life is turned over by a meeting with a strange girl who loves freedom the most.

New works

The novel "Lithopedion", which is still being worked on, also promises to make a lasting impression on the minds and imagination of readers. Its plot will tell about people who kill their dreams with their own hands. The name of the novel is a precise metaphor, the word "lithopedion" is borrowed from medicine and translated from Latin means a fetus that has petrified in the womb.

Colleagues reviews

The writer Zakhar Prilepin praises the vocabulary used by the writer Marina Stepnova in his works. He notes that the writer forms her thought with amazing ease, which can be compared equally with how the mother swaddles the baby and how the experienced warrior dismantles the weapon. Prilepin calls Stepnova’s work not tremulous female needlework, but really muscular expressive prose.
